Archive for September 22nd, 2009

Music topples the walls, if only…

Tuesday, September 22nd, 2009

{ XLt + Fela }
We were so busy with our latest performances, there’s a lot of news we weren’t able to keep up with. Here’s a few bits … and random and not-so-random perceptions:
Woke up this morning listening to some older tunes on LastFM and wondering what sucked the life out of that notorious revolt [...]